Top Rebuilding Inc | Reviews & Ratings | comparemela.com
Rebuilding inc in United states - 89403/ near lyon
Rebuilding inc in United states - 15627/ near westmoreland
Rebuilding inc in United states - 36535/ near baldwin
Rebuilding inc in United states - 54023/ near roberts